I own a 1994 ES300....and the air conditioner isnt workin properly....now it works fine in moderate or cool weather but well we get these 95 degees Florida afternoons it doesnt work and blows hot air......my firend suggesed getting the freon charged but that cant be it because it got cool and always is freezing at night and in the mornin....the only good thing about this is I lose about 5 lbs everytime i drive!!:lol::lol:

I think your car needs a recharge personaly... I suffer the same problems myself when the gas runs out in the AC of my ES. Also best get a pressure check done so test for any leaks.. Also ask for a dye to be added to the gas.. then next time you go for a recharge you can get them to check for leaks as the dye will show under UV light.
